Jayendra Saraswathi (जयेन्द्र सरस्वती)


Bhaktamal | Jayendra Saraswathi
Real name - Subrahmanyam Iyer
Other Name - His Holiness Jagadguru Shankaracharya Sri
Jayendra Saraswati Shankararacharya Swamigal
Disciple - Vijayendra Saraswati
Aradhya - Bhagwan Shiva
Guru - Chandrashekharendra Saraswati
Birth date - 18 July 1935
Birth Place - Irulneeki, Thiruthuraipoondi, Tamil Nadu
Death Day - 28 February 2018
Language: Sanskrit, Tamil, English
Father - Mahadeva Iyer
Mother - Saraswathi Ammal
Marital status - Unmarried
Famous - 69th Peethadishwar of Kanchi Kamakoti Peetham
Sri Jayendra Saraswati Swamigal was the 69th Shankaracharya of the prestigious Hindu monastic institution Kanchi Kamakoti Peetham. Sri Jayendra Saraswati was chosen as the successor of the 68th Acharya Sri Chandrasekharendra Saraswati at the age of 19.

His spiritual journey began under the guidance of his guru Sri Chandrasekharendra Saraswati, who recognized his potential and appointed him as his successor in 1954.

Jayendra Saraswati revived the Kanchi Matha by expanding its educational and social outreach. He established more than 50 Vedic schools, several temples and healthcare facilities, and founded the Sri Chandrasekharendra Saraswati Vishwa Mahavidyalaya, a deemed university. His inclusive approach extended spiritual practices to marginalized communities, promoting social harmony and spiritual awakening.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i and other dignitaries expressed their condolences after the death of Jayendra Saraswati. Even Muslims from Kanchipuram and nearby areas visited the Kanchi Matha after his death and paid their tributes.
